I knew my vehicle had standard plugs in it as the dealership had changed them last time. I did some research and found these plugs were the actual part number and item used by the factory of my particular car. I figured the original had to be ok. I did some research on some of the premium spark plugs beforehand that promote special coatings and the like. The best information I found seemed to suggest that the main advantage of those plugs is possibly extended plug life.I decided I'd rather change my plugs more regularly with cheaper, solid quality, traditional plugs. Therefore, at my last service, I installed four of these plugs (4 cylinder engine), identical to the ones I removed. The result? My brain tells me the car runs a bit better, but it could be in my mind. Nevertheless, replacing your spark plugs at an appropriate interval can't be a bad thing, and I think I made the right choice to go with an affordable, original plug for my car. They seem to be solid quality, came undamaged each individually boxed with a plastic protector around the vital end of the plug. Amazon got them to me fast.
